US Senate GOP candidate Tarter blasts opponent Curran’s immigration record

SPRINGFIELD, IL – As March 17th nears and early voting commences, primary contestants are notching up efforts to gain voters' attention – and the Republicans vying to challenge US Senator Dick Durbin in November are among them. 

Sangamon County Republican Dr. Tom Tarter is blasting Republican former Lake County sheriff Mark Curran over his history of taking a soft stance on the immigration issue.

"Never Trumper Mark Curran has a long history of straying from the Republican platform and the president, especially on issues of immigration, one of President Trump’s key agenda items," the Tarter campaign said in a press release Tuesday.

The campaign outlined Curran's history:

  • In 2013, Curran was an outward supporter of the same immigration plan as Dick Durbin, calling for amnesty for illegal immigrants who have illegally crossed the border. He took an even more liberal position than President Obama and was “upset” at Obama for being too conservative on the issue when Obama was deporting those who crossed the border illegally.
  • In 2015, while participating in an illegal immigration protest in Chicago, Curran called Trump “blind” because of his immigration stance before leading the audience in a prayer to save Trump “from the fires of hell.”
  • In 2016, after President Trump was elected, Curran spoke to a crowd of over 100 people at Cristo Rey St. Martin College Prep. At that event Curran said he would be, “taking a stand against ICE” and stood in solidarity with illegal immigrants.
  • In 2017, Curran supported the liberal policy called the Illinois TRUST Act which prevents illegal immigrants from being arrested and severely limits the ability of Immigration and Customs Enforcement to effectively do their jobs. This is the exact type of legislation that President Trump railed against during his recent State of the Union address.

“Supporters of President Trump have a clear choice in this election. Mark Curran has a long record as being extremely liberal on immigration and opposing our president. I am the only conservative Republican in the race to defeat Dick Durbin. I am also the only candidate that can be trusted to stand with President Trump and build the southern border wall.”

Curran insists he support the president and his efforts to build the wall. 

He said in the Daily Herald's questionnaire: 

I was a proponent of the Comprehensive Immigration Reform Bill of 2013. I supported the bill because it gave us the necessary border security and addressed the undocumented population. The bill passed the Senate 62-38 and died in the House. The reality of legislation is that it will never be perfect and neither side will ever get everything they want.

We are living in a divided country. Border Security is more important today than it was in 2013. We face the danger of potential terrorists coming into America as well as dangerous substance like fentanyl and heroin that have destroyed so many American lives. We must secure our borders.

… I support a wall, drones, increased funding for Border Patrol as well as Immigration and Customs Enforcement.

Other candidates in the IL GOP US Senate primary on March 17th are Peggy Hubbard, Dr. Robert Marshall and Casey Chlebek.
